MARKET INSIGHTS
The global Pharmacy Automatic Storage And Retrieval Device market was valued at USD 348 million in 2024 and is projected to reach USD 573 million by 2031, exhibiting a CAGR of 7.5% during the forecast period. This growth is primarily driven by increasing demand for medication safety and efficiency in healthcare settings, particularly as global healthcare expenditure rises to an estimated USD 9.9 trillion by 2024.
Pharmacy automatic storage and retrieval devices represent a sophisticated category of automated storage and retrieval systems (ASRS) specifically engineered for pharmaceutical applications. These systems utilize multi-axis robotic mechanisms, typically employing vertical carousels or horizontally rotating modules, to store and retrieve medication containers with precision. The system architecture integrates barcode/RFID scanning technologies with real-time inventory management software to ensure 99.9% accuracy in medication dispensing, substantially reducing medication errors that previously affected approximately 1.5 million patients annually in the U.S. alone.
The market growth is further accelerated by several key factors: the global push towards healthcare digitization, with healthcare IT investments expected to reach USD 665 billion by 2025; increasing patient volumes and aging populations requiring more prescription medications; and the growing emphasis on pharmacy workflow optimization to address pharmacist shortages. Major manufacturers are responding with innovative features such as AI-powered predictive dispensing, robotic prescription sorting capable of handling 300+ prescriptions per hour, and integrated telehealth interfaces that allow remote pharmacists to manage inventory in real-time.
While North America currently dominates the market with 48% market share (2024), the Asia-Pacific region shows the highest growth potential at 11.2% CAGR, driven by healthcare infrastructure development in China, India, and Southeast Asian countries. The market remains moderately consolidated, with the top 5 manufacturers holding approximately 40% market share, though regional specialists continue to capture niche applications in hospital and community pharmacy settings.

MARKET CHALLENGES
High Initial Investment and Implementation Costs
The significant upfront cost of automated storage and retrieval systems remains a barrier for many smaller healthcare facilities and independent pharmacies. A complete system installation can range from $500,000 to over $2 million, depending on capacity and features, making it challenging for budget-constrained organizations to justify the investment immediately.
Integration Complexity with Existing Systems
Integrating new automated storage systems with legacy hospital information systems and various EHR platforms requires significant technical expertise and can lead to unexpected delays. Many facilities face challenges in ensuring seamless data flow between the automated storage systems and their existing pharmacy management software, particularly when dealing with older systems that weren't designed for modern API integrations.
Maintenance and Technical Expertise Requirements
These systems require specialized technical staff for maintenance and troubleshooting, which can be challenging to find and retain. Facilities often need to invest in extensive training for existing staff or hire specialized technicians, adding to the operational costs and creating dependency on specialized service providers.
Regulatory Compliance and Validation Requirements
The stringent regulatory environment surrounding pharmacy operations, particularly in markets like North America and Europe, requires extensive validation and documentation for automated systems. This process can add significant time and resource investment before systems can become operational, slowing down adoption rates particularly among smaller healthcare providers who may lack the necessary compliance infrastructure.

Companies Focus on Automation and Accuracy to Secure Market Position
Swisslog Healthcare (Switzerland) maintains its leadership position through its comprehensive portfolio of automated storage and retrieval systems specifically designed for hospital pharmacies, offering integrated software solutions that minimize medication errors.
Omnicell (United States) competes strongly with its advanced robotics and software integration, providing fully automated pharmacy systems that enhance inventory management and reduce manual labor costs for healthcare facilities.
BD (Becton, Dickinson and Company) continues to expand its presence through strategic partnerships with hospital networks, offering integrated medication management systems that connect pharmacy automation with clinical workflow optimization.
ScriptPro (United States) focuses on high-volume outpatient pharmacy automation, providing scalable solutions for retail and mail-order pharmacies with emphasis on prescription fulfillment efficiency.

Healthcare facilities worldwide are increasingly adopting automated storage and retrieval systems to minimize medication errors, with studies showing a 75% reduction in dispensing errors in facilities using these systems. The integration of robotic retrieval arms with sophisticated inventory management software has become the new standard for hospital pharmacies.
Other TrendsRising Demand for Compact Automated Units
Smaller healthcare facilities and satellite pharmacies are driving demand for compact automated storage solutions that maintain high storage density while reducing footprint. The market has seen a 38% increase in requests for modular systems that can be expanded as facility needs grow.
The integration of automated pharmacy systems with EHR platforms has accelerated, with 67% of new installations requiring seamless data exchange capabilities. This integration allows for real-time inventory updates and automated prescription verification, significantly reducing manual entry errors and improving patient safety protocols.
Increased Focus on Controlled Substance Management
Regulatory requirements for controlled substance tracking have driven adoption of advanced storage systems with biometric access and real-time monitoring. Facilities report a 92% improvement in controlled substance inventory accuracy after implementing these systems.
Major retail pharmacy chains are investing heavily in back-end automation to handle increasing prescription volumes. The integration of automated storage with robotic dispensing systems has shown to reduce fulfillment time by 58% while improving accuracy to 99.99% in high-volume environments.
Customization for Specialized Medications
The rise of specialized biologic and temperature-sensitive medications has driven development of specialized storage modules with integrated temperature control and monitoring systems.
